Balearia

About
Balearia is a Spanish ferry company that operates a fleet of ferries that provide transportation services for passengers and vehicles across the Mediterranean Sea. The company was founded in 1998 and is based in Barcelona, Spain. Balearia operates ferry services between mainland Spain, the Balearic Islands, and the Canary Islands, and also to North Africa. Balearia is known for its fast, comfortable, and reliable ferry services, providing a convenient and efficient way to travel between the islands.

FRS Iberia

About
FRS Iberia, a Spanish ferry operator founded in 2000, offers a range of modern vessels including high-speed ferries and conventional ships, catering to various passenger needs. Their fleet features different classes such as economy, business, and first class, ensuring a comfortable journey for all travelers. Onboard amenities include spacious lounges, dining options, and Wi-Fi access, providing a pleasant travel experience. FRS Iberia offers multiple ticket types, including options for foot passengers, vehicles, and cabins for overnight journeys. The company is well-known for its top routes, including the popular Algeciras to Tangier Med, Tarifa to Tangier Ville, and Motril to Melilla routes, connecting Spain with Morocco and the Spanish exclave of Melilla. These routes are essential for both tourists and locals, facilitating easy and efficient travel across the Strait of Gibraltar.

Africa Morocco Link

About
Africa Morocco Link (AML), established in 2016, is a prominent ferry service provider originating from Morocco. AML operates modern vessels that offer various classes, including Economy, Business, and VIP, ensuring a comfortable journey for all passengers. Onboard amenities include spacious lounges, dining options, duty-free shopping, and children's play areas, catering to diverse needs. AML provides different ticket types, such as standard passenger tickets, cabins for overnight travel, and vehicle transport options, accommodating cars and larger vehicles. The top routes serviced by AML include Tangier Med to Algeciras, Nador to Almeria, and Tangier Med to Motril, connecting key destinations across the Strait of Gibraltar. These routes are essential for both tourists and locals, facilitating seamless travel between Morocco and Spain.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Gibraltar are:
  • The Rock of Gibraltar, a prominent limestone ridge offering panoramic views and home to the famous Barbary macaques
  • St. Michael's Cave, a network of limestone caves featuring stunning stalactites and stalagmites, often used for concerts
  • Gibraltar Nature Reserve, a protected area encompassing much of the upper Rock, rich in flora and fauna
  • Europa Point, the southernmost point of Gibraltar with a historic lighthouse and views across the Strait to Africa
  • The Great Siege Tunnels, a series of tunnels carved out during the 18th century, offering insights into Gibraltar's military history.
The best things to do in Gibraltar include:
  • Main Street, a bustling shopping area with a mix of British and Mediterranean influences
  • Dolphin watching tours, offering a chance to see playful dolphins in their natural habitat in the Bay of Gibraltar
  • Cable car ride to the top of the Rock, providing breathtaking views and easy access to attractions
  • Visit the Gibraltar Botanic Gardens, a peaceful retreat with diverse plant species
  • Explore the Moorish Castle, a historic fortress with panoramic views and rich history.

Gibraltar uses the Gibraltar pound (GIP), which is pegged at par with the British pound sterling (GBP). Both currencies are widely accepted. Travelers often find it convenient to use cards for most transactions, but carrying some cash is recommended for smaller purchases or in are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Gibraltar,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like the Main Street and near the border. Scams involving overpriced taxi fares can occur, so it's advisable to agree on a price beforehand or use licensed taxis. Additionally, travelers should be aware of unofficial guides offering tours and ensure they use authorized services to avoid being overcharged or misled. Overall, Gibraltar is considered a safe destination with relatively low crime rates.
